Ruth is one of the best villains I've seen. Evil. Heartless. Makes her children hate women because she hates women and herself. Gets her boys to drink alcohol because she's a drinker and doesnt want to drink alone. She teaches sadism and power trips to kids and speaks on their level to communicate the evil. It's truly messed up. Nothing short of torture. It's not just shock, the character of Ruth says some interesting psycologically revealing things. It just adds to the darkness.
It did feel tiresome near the end as Ruth's manipulative wasn't a bigger part because the character of David didn't really shine when he needed to. It became torture without a motive. David never had much of a personal journey. I didnt feel his pain. He didn't react to the torture in interesting or natural enough ways. The movie doesn't have much replay value as a result but it's worth a watch.

Based o a true story? Maybe it should have told us that unless I missed it.

I don't understand the negative reviews because of the shocking content. If you want horror then this is horrific. It's no cosy Stephen King adaptation.

This is a movie that will make you sad and frustrated but lacks the necessary exposition to have the impact it could have had. This could've easily been one of those movies that tears you up for a week. The only character really developed though is the abusive woman--her children seem like normal kids during the first part of the movie and then suddenly they're raping and torturing their own cousin because...why? We have no idea. This film pauses briefly on the "bystander effect" but blows past it in its rush to show us pure evil and in doing so loses any kind of point it had.

A film about a boy who witnesses all kinds of tortures being done to a neighbor girl in the basement and won't do anything to help her. And we're meant to believe the family torturing the child are the evil ones...

The main problem with this film is that it hides behind the label of true story to present a parade of various atrocities unrealistically. Not that the atrocities didn't happen, of course they did, but the boy telling his mother about the neighbors only while she was was asleep, the young child who witnesses her sister being abused with no reaction, the way the girl's fate isn't addressed at the end because this movie is only interested in shortcuts to 'get to the good parts'.

The film is an excuse to make us feel uncomfortable, which it does admirably, but to get there it relies on voyeurism alone while sacrificing good storytelling and good filmmaking.
